Welcome Ocelot Kittens

Caldwell Zoo Announces the Birth of Two Beautiful New Ocelot Kittens!

Congratulations to Maya and Batata, the distinguished parents.

This is an amazing conservation accomplishment for our ocelot breeding program. Ocelots are endangered, and within Texas, are now limited to only two small areas in South Texas. We are extremely proud to be able to contribute to the survival of the species.

Maya is being an very attentive mother. The kittens are nursing well. They are relaxed and growing strong, in their special den that is located behind the scenes in a quiet area. The keepers are checking on them regularly while making sure they don’t disturb the young family.
